If you want it sent back priority then then it will fit into a flat rate box, I got one package today and it was sent priority and cost a little more then $8. What I used to do in a swap is I take it to the post office and have them tell me how much it'll cost to mail and then buy two or three extra stamps. if I didn't need them I get them back, but they are a safety in case what I get back weighs more then what I shipped. But now with flat rate envelopes and boxes for priority. I fill out a address label and flat rate stamp and stick it in the package that I'm mailing.
